as a worker at petsmart i can tell u that while the conditions arent good, the animals arent completely neglected. the fish at the store i work at get water changes daily, sometimes twice if theres a lot of extra waste (the water comes from the massive filtration system set up to all of our tanks so its well treated and well cycled) and fish that have concerning conditions or behaviors get put into a larger tank with any treatment or enrichment required. No employee should be ok with anything like this, but if something like this happens, its a lazy individual

I wanna get a betta and setup the tank with dense foliage! The way they live in the wild is way different than how people care for them. Their natural habitats are shallow ponds and streams with super dense aquatic grass that protects them from being out in the open water
